Football has a cruel way of reducing entire seasons to a single moment.

For Arsenal defender Gabriel, that moment arrived under the bright lights of the UEFA Champions League final. One penalty. One swing of the boot. One miss that ultimately handed Paris Saint-Germain the trophy and left Arsenal’s European dream in pieces.

The images were heartbreaking. Gabriel standing motionless, head bowed, tears visible as PSG celebrated around him. For many fans, it was difficult to watch. For the player himself, it was undoubtedly far worse.

But as the football world rushes to replay the miss, Arsenal supporters and neutral observers alike should remember something important: Gabriel’s penalty did not lose Arsenal the Champions League. It simply became the final chapter in a match decided by countless moments before the shootout ever began.

What stands out most is not that Gabriel missed.

It is that he volunteered.

When pressure reaches its highest level, many players prefer to stay in the background. Champions League final shootouts are football’s ultimate examination of nerve. There is nowhere to hide, no teammate to share responsibility with, and no second chance.

Gabriel stepped forward anyway.

That decision alone speaks volumes about his character.

Throughout Arsenal’s title-winning season, the Brazilian defender has been one of the club’s most reliable performers. Week after week, he delivered crucial tackles, vital clearances, leadership at the back, and even important goals when his team needed them most.

Without Gabriel, Arsenal are probably not Premier League champions today.

That is why it would be unfair—and frankly lazy—to allow one missed penalty to overshadow everything he has contributed over the course of the campaign.

Football history is filled with great players who have suffered similar heartbreak. Some of the sport’s biggest legends have missed penalties in finals, World Cups, continental championships, and title-deciding matches. The difference between heroes and forgotten players is often how they respond afterward.

There is every reason to believe Gabriel will respond positively.

The defender has consistently demonstrated resilience since arriving at Arsenal. He has overcome criticism, improved his game, developed into one of Europe’s best centre-backs, and become a cornerstone of Mikel Arteta’s project.

One painful night in Budapest cannot erase years of excellence.

In many ways, the reaction from his teammates tells the real story. Rather than assigning blame, players immediately rallied around him. They understood what many outsiders sometimes forget: football is a team sport. Victories belong to everyone, and so do defeats.

Declan Rice’s passionate defence of Gabriel after the final reflected the respect he commands within the dressing room. Those closest to the team know exactly how much he has sacrificed and contributed.
